BTUM, often abbreviated as 4,4′-Bis(p-toluenesulfonylaminocarbonylamino)diphenylmethane, is an organic compound utilized in polymer research and materials science. Its structure, featuring two p-toluenesulfonyl groups, makes it particularly useful as a crosslinking agent in the synthesis of various polymeric materials. The sulfonyl groups in BTUM can react with nucleophilic sites on polymer chains, facilitating the formation of a network structure that can enhance the thermal and mechanical properties of the resulting material. Researchers studying the properties of polyurethanes, for example, may use BTUM to modify the crosslink density and investigate how this affects the polymer′s elasticity, strength, and degradation resistance. The compound is also of interest in the development of novel materials with specific functionalities, such as improved adhesive properties or altered refractive indices, which can be critical for applications in coatings, optical materials, and other advanced material technologies.
